I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Delphi Discussion :

Insertion automatique des unités dans USES après ajout d'un composant sur un Form


Sujet :

Delphi

  1. #1
    Futur Membre du Club
    Profil pro
    etudiant
    Inscrit en
    Janvier 2005
    Messages
    8
    Détails du profil
    Informations personnelles :
    Localisation : Algérie

    Informations professionnelles :
    Activité : etudiant

    Informations forums :
    Inscription : Janvier 2005
    Messages : 8
    Points : 5
    Points
    5
    Par défaut Insertion automatique des unités dans USES après ajout d'un composant sur un Form
    J'ai un petit souci, j'ai bien installer Delphi 10.3, mais quand j'ajoute un composant sur ma form, l'editeur n'insère pas l'unité du composant dans la section USES !!!!

    merci

    Nom : Sans titre.jpg
Affichages : 357
Taille : 202,2 Ko

  2. #2
    Rédacteur/Modérateur

    Avatar de SergioMaster
    Homme Profil pro
    Développeur informatique retraité
    Inscrit en
    Janvier 2007
    Messages
    15 043
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 67
    Localisation : France, Loire Atlantique (Pays de la Loire)

    Informations professionnelles :
    Activité : Développeur informatique retraité
    Secteur : Industrie

    Informations forums :
    Inscription : Janvier 2007
    Messages : 15 043
    Points : 40 957
    Points
    40 957
    Billets dans le blog
    62
    Par défaut
    Bonjour
    solution la plus simple : enregistrer la forme.
    Mais il m'est arrivé d'obtenir les unités à inclure sans avoir à faire cet enregistrement par d'autres manipulations comme :
    • clic droit sur la déclaration du composant "inconnu" et choisir chercher la déclaration
    • Maj+Ctrl+A (refactoring/rechercher une unité) puis annuler la recherche
    • vérifier la syntaxe du projet (sans forcément sauvegarder)

    Il doit certainement y en avoir d'autres

    Pas sûr que cela fonctionne pour une unité pascal sans forme, je n'ai jamais essayé
    MVP Embarcadero
    Delphi installés : D3,D7,D2010,XE4,XE7,D10 (Rio, Sidney), D11 (Alexandria), D12 (Athènes)
    SGBD : Firebird 2.5, 3, SQLite
    générateurs États : FastReport, Rave, QuickReport
    OS : Window Vista, Windows 10, Windows 11, Ubuntu, Androïd

  3. #3
    Membre confirmé Avatar de blonde
    Femme Profil pro
    Développeur Delphi
    Inscrit en
    Septembre 2003
    Messages
    278
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ur Delphi

    Informations forums :
    Inscription : Septembre 2003
    Messages : 278
    Points : 477
    Points
    477
    Par défaut
    Oui, pareil, j'aurais fait un Ctrl+s ou une compilation.

    Mais, je viens de tester en 10.4, j'ai bien l'ajout automatique des uses.

  4. #4
    Membre confirmé Avatar de blonde
    Femme Profil pro
    Développeur Delphi
    Inscrit en
    Septembre 2003
    Messages
    278
    Détails du profil
    Informations personnelles :
    Sexe : Femme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ur Delphi

    Informations forums :
    Inscription : Septembre 2003
    Messages : 278
    Points : 477
    Points
    477
    Par défaut
    Et effectivement en 10.3, les unités ne sont pas ajoutées automatiquement... Seulement à la compilation ou à l'enregistrement. Je regarde si il y a une option

Discussions similaires

  1. insertion automatique des données dans un logiciel
    Par maryamaton dans le forum Langages de programmation
    Réponses: 2
    Dernier message: 08/03/2016, 15h37
  2. Réponses: 1
    Dernier message: 21/11/2015, 19h33
  3. [WD-2003] Insertion automatique de ligne dans tableau word après renvoi à la ligne
    Par melouille56 dans le forum VBA Word
    Réponses: 5
    Dernier message: 05/08/2009, 15h49
  4. Réponses: 2
    Dernier message: 28/03/2006, 11h45

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o